Output 67386ae1333d5995aebf6314b64b465e0e46f8c6159b839624860c8e5d33942a:0

value
586086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67292d66b6fbc2cbe3940bc34060434f053f56c5 OP_EQUAL
address
3B6UrMXCgummBy8YVU3j22ViDKM39bLDYF
transaction
67386ae1333d5995aebf6314b64b465e0e46f8c6159b839624860c8e5d33942a
spent
true